The Benefit of Combining Chiropractic Care and RMT Treatments

Massage Therapy can set you up for better success with your chiropractic care by relaxing tight muscles prior to receiving a chiropractic treatment. This can make it much easier to access joints that need adjusting and simply won’t “move” due to muscle tension.

In addition, combining these two treatments also helps in reverse. Having a massage treatment directly after a chiropractic treatment can help to relieve pressure around your spinal joints, working out tight muscles that have possibly responded to an adjustment and simply need some added nudging to maintain your alignment – which now may feel “wrong” to the body after having been misaligned for however long.
